How much do vice president border immigration j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for vice president border immigration in the United States is $157,532.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$115,000.00 and $190,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

Position:           Vice President, Human Resources

Location:          New York, NY (Hybrid)

Salary:                $140K – $175K + Bonus

 

Stable European Bank seeks a VP of Human Resources to join their Team!!

 

Responsibilities

  • Oversee and integrate HR functions including payroll processing and reconciliation, benefits, recruiting and employee relations, including coordinating with external vendors and internal stakeholders as applicable.
  • Administer and evaluate employee benefits programs and ensure regulatory compliance.
  • Support preparation and monitoring of personnel budgets and workforce planning.
  • Support various work visa applications.
  • Manage employee relations matters, including investigations, accommodation requests, etc. and related documentation.
  • Coordinate and perform full-cycle recruiting and onboarding processes.
  • Ensure HR policies and practices meet regulatory, legal, audit and governance standards.
  • Analyze and improve HR workflows, policies, and systems.

Qualifications

  • 7–10 years of progressive HR generalist experience.
  • Bachelor’s degree required; HR certification preferred.
  • Masters or MBA is preferred
  • SAP Experience desired
  • Experience with HRIS, payroll systems, immigration visas, and compliance reporting.
  • Experience in banking or another highly regulated, international financial services environment
  • German language ability is a plus.
  • Strong legal, regulatory, compliance awareness and knowledge for HR topics.
  • Impeccable written and verbal communication skills.
